About This Book

In 1978, Italian journalist Emma Nicoletti comes into possession of confidential documents stolen from the Vatican Secret Archive by an activist whistleblowing priest. The dying priest has entrusted her with material that incriminates the Vatican Bank in a years-long international banking scandal.

Italy is awash in widespread violence. Political terrorism parallels increasing violent actions by organized crime competing for control of drug trafficking making Italy arguably the most dangerous country in Western Europe. Using this background of violence, the shadowy head of Vatican intelligence sets out to recover the documents by any means possible. Nicoletti and Interpol agent Frank Amatrano become pitted against a conspiracy of criminal Italian bankers allied with dark forces within the Vatican using the Sicilian Mafia as proxies for selective violent acts.
